Circulation pump for heating and air conditioning systems
Wilo-VeroLine-IPL 40/150-3/2-S1 is a three-phase circulation pump designed for circulating water in heating, air conditioning and cooling systems. It is characterized by high efficiency and reliability, making it an ideal solution for both installers and end users. The inline design with flanged connection simplifies installation and integration with the existing installation.
Construction and application
This pump is single-stage, low-pressure, with a wet rotor. The inline design allows the pump to be mounted directly in the pipeline, saving space and simplifying installation. It finds application in:
- Central heating systems
- Air conditioning systems
- Cooling systems
- Domestic hot water circulation
- Industrial installations requiring constant liquid flow
Performance and technical parameters
The Wilo-VeroLine-IPL 40/150-3/2-S1 pump offers a maximum flow rate of 42.92 m³/h and a maximum head of 27.84 m. The 3 kW motor (energy efficiency class IE3) ensures efficient operation with low power consumption (6.15 A). The impeller material – polypropylene (PP) – guarantees corrosion resistance and long life. The high minimum efficiency index (MEI) of 0.4 confirms the energy efficiency of the device. The pump operates at a frequency of 50 Hz and is adapted to a voltage of 400 V. Protection class IP55 ensures safe operation even in harsh environmental conditions.
Additionally, it is worth noting:
- Durability: The pump housing made of cast iron GG 25 (GJL-250) ensures a solid construction and resistance to mechanical damage.
- Safety: Insulation class F guarantees safe operation of the device in a wide range of ambient temperatures (-15 ... 40 °C) and medium temperature (-20 ... 120 °C).
- Compatibility: Flanged connections DN 40 with pressure class PN 10 ensure easy connection to standard piping installations.
